Transaction 6f400dfed84a1cd5d1d9618f4f8fe14ab4790ca4d798133a3e074bf9e655d134
1 Input
1 Output
-
6f400dfed84a1cd5d1d9618f4f8fe14ab4790ca4d798133a3e074bf9e655d134:0
- value
- 43869004
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 56902ccdf804f5be20087bacadcaa2f1ade011c9 OP_EQUAL
- address
- 39aikVnFZbWSpeHKdyFmhFewZ3mrWVuUz8